<<On Thu, 09 Mar 1995 14:23:30 -0800, "Justin T. Gibbs" <gibbs@estienne.cs.berkeley.edu> said:

> Can you give a rough outline of the work needed so that others can start 
> it if you don't have the time?  I'm so sick of answering the link2 questions,
> that I'd like to make this happen as soon as possible.

Sure.  Jsut define a SIOCSIFMEDIA and SIOCGIFMEDIA ioctls, implement
them in ifioctl() and in each relevant interface's if_ioctl() routine,
and then explain the whole thing to ifconfig.
